If you don't want to pay $12–$15/month for Wispr Flow or SuperWhisper but want the core flow — press a hotkey, dictate, get clean punctuated text pasted into the focused app — ExecuWhisper does just that, **fully on-device**: NVIDIA Parakeet-TDT for ASR (Metal) + a fine-tuned LiquidAI LFM2.5-350M for cleanup (MLX), running on [ExecuTorch](https://github.com/pytorch/executorch). No cloud, no API keys, no telemetry; the only network call is the first-launch model download from Hugging Face Hub.

## Architecture
38+
39+
<p align="center">
40+
<img src="docs/architecture.png" alt="ExecuWhisper architecture diagram" />
41+
</p>
42+
43+
At a glance: microphone → `AudioRecorder``parakeet_helper` (Metal, [pytorch/executorch#18861](https://github.com/pytorch/executorch/pull/18861)) → 30-word chunker → `lfm25_formatter_helper` (MLX, [pytorch/executorch#19562](https://github.com/pytorch/executorch/pull/19562); export from [#19195](https://github.com/pytorch/executorch/pull/19195)) → validator + replacements → `ExecuWhisper Paste Helper` (`LSBackgroundOnly`; CGEvent ⌘V) → focused text field in any app.
